Hamburg vs Mogoca Climate & Distance Between

Russia flag
  • The distance between Hamburg, Germany and Mogoca, Russia is approximately 6,441 km or 4,003 mi.
  • To reach Hamburg in this distance one would set out from Mogoca bearing 318.8°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Hamburg bearing 221.1° or SW .
  • Hamburg has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Mogoca has a boreal subarctic climate with dry winters (Dwc).
  • Hamburg is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Mogoca is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 14.1 °C (25.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 26.9 °C (48.4°F) less in Hamburg.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 283 mm (11.1 in) more which is equivalent to 283 l/m² (6.95 US gal/ft²) or 2,830,000 l/ha (302,546 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.1° higher in Hamburg than in Mogoca.
